2. Description of the Related Art A drawer type high voltage combination starter will be described as an example of a conventional closed type switchboard. Generally, the drawer type high voltage combination starter has a structure as shown in FIG. In the figure, 1 is a closed box consisting of a cover 1a and a door 1b, 2 is a closed component except for necessary openings, and 31 is a drawer-type high pressure combination starter housed inside the component 2. Is the drawer part of. The door 1b is provided with a monitor control device corresponding to a drawer type high voltage combination starter such as an operation switch 5a, an instrument 5b, an indicator lamp 5c and a protective relay 5d. In some cases, the operation switch 5a, the instrument 5b, the indicator light 5c, and the protective relay 5d may be integrated and attached as the monitoring control device 5. Further, 6 is a bus bar for commonly connecting adjacent closed boxes. Such a pull-out type high-voltage combination starter is used by stacking one stage or two or more stages.

FIG. 4 is a vertical sectional side view of the compartment 2 in which the drawer portion 31 is housed. A high voltage AC electromagnetic contactor 32, a current limiting type power fuse 33, an instrument transformer 34, an instrument current transformer 35, a main circuit disconnector 36, etc. are assembled in the drawer 31 on the same frame. .. Reference numeral 37 denotes a fixing portion fixed in the closed box 1, on which an external connection terminal 37a,
A guide rail for the insulating cylinder 37b and the draw-out portion 31 is provided.

The drawer portion 31 is movable in the direction of the arrow C in the figure by means of wheels 42.
Each can be set to the pull-out position. As for the operating position, the main circuit disconnection part 36 is connected to the external connection terminal 3 in order that the drawer type high voltage combination starter fulfills a predetermined function.
7a, and the control circuit is also in the connected state. The test position is a position where a safe insulating distance is provided between the main circuit disconnecting section 36 and the external connection terminal 37a so that the operation test of the device in the box can be performed, and the control circuit is in the connected state. The disconnection position is a position where the control circuit is in a disconnection state with a safe insulation distance between the main circuit disconnection portion 36 and the external connection terminal 37a while being mechanically connected to the closed box. Further, the pulling-out position is a position where the drawer 31 can be pulled out from the closed box by being mechanically and electrically disconnected from the closed box. In some cases, the control circuit has a manual connection type disconnecting section, and the test position and the disconnecting position are the same.

However, in the above-mentioned prior art, since the monitor and control device is attached to the door, when wiring between the monitor and control device and the drawer part, the drawer part is placed in the compartment. Wiring must be done in a housed state, and the wiring work in a narrow compartment is very complicated and causes a reduction in work efficiency.

The wiring work is performed between the door of the closed box and the fixed portion in the compartment, and between the fixed portion and the drawer portion.
Although the wiring is performed in places, since the wiring has flexibility, stress is applied to the wiring when the door is opened / closed and the drawer part is moved, and defects such as damage or disconnection of the wiring occur.

FIG. 1 shows a pull-out type high-voltage combination star.
FIG. 2 is a side view of the pull-out portion, and FIG. 2 is a vertical cross-sectional side view of the compartment containing the pull-out portion. In the drawing, the drawing unit 31, the high-voltage AC electromagnetic contactor 32, the current limiting type power fuse 33, the instrument transformer 34, the instrument current transformer 35, and the main circuit disconnecting unit 36 have the same configurations as those of the prior art. ing. The monitoring controller 5 is provided with a roller 5a, and the roller 5a is guided by a rail 38 extending from the pull-out portion 31 so that the monitoring controller 5 slides in the P direction. Further, an operation opening 1c is formed in the door 1b, and when the monitoring control device 5 is fitted in the operation opening 1c, it is possible to observe or operate the monitoring control device 5 from outside the door 1b. Reference numeral 39 denotes a fixing arm for fixing the monitor control device 5, one end side of which is rotatably attached to a support point 39a on the monitor control device 5. The fixing arm 39 is formed with a notch 39b for engaging a drawer portion and a notch 39c for engaging a fixing portion. In addition, the pull-out portion side fixing screw 40 that engages with the pull-out portion engaging notch 39 b is provided in the pull-out portion 31.
A fixing portion side fixing screw 41 that engages with the fixing portion engaging notch 39c is attached to each of 7.

In the above structure, the fixing arm 39 is set to the position A at the time of transporting the pulling-out portion 31, the pulling-out position, and the position during movement from the disconnection position to the pulling-out position.
The notch 39b for engaging the drawer portion is engaged with the drawer side fixing screw 40 to fix the monitoring control device 5 to the drawer portion 31. As a result, the movement of the monitor control device 5 is locked, and the monitor control device 5 can be safely transported.

When the drawer portion 31 is housed in the compartment (see FIG. 2), the engagement between the drawer portion engaging notch 39b and the drawer portion side fixing screw 40 is released, and the fixing arm 39 is fixed. The fixed portion engaging notch 39c and the fixed portion side fixing screw 41 are engaged with each other by rotating from the position A to the position B.
As a result, the monitor control device 5 is fixed to the fixing portion 37,
When the door 1b is closed, the monitoring control device 5 fits in the operation opening 1c, and only the drawer 31 can move. For example, even if the drawer part 31 is moved to the operating position (the position indicated by the chain double-dashed line in the figure), the movement stroke appears between the monitoring control device 5 and the moving part of the drawing part 31, and the monitoring control device 5 , Door 1
It is maintained at a position to close the operation opening 1c of b. Therefore, the closed state of the closed box is maintained unless the door 1b is opened at the operating position, the test position, the disconnecting position, and all the positions where the drawer 31 is moving between the positions. It is to be noted that maintaining the monitoring control device 5 at the position where the operation opening 1c of the door 1b is closed at the disconnecting position, the test position, and the operating position may be performed by, for example, monitoring control device 5 and pulling out without depending on the present embodiment. It is also possible to provide a spring between the moving parts of the part 31 and always apply pressure so as to press the monitoring control device 5 against the door 1b side.

As described above, according to the present invention,
There is no wiring from the components in the closed box to the door, and damage and disconnection of the wiring due to opening and closing of the door can be eliminated, improving the reliability of the switchboard.
